The roads leading to the house are sandy, so a 4x4 vehicle is recommended for access. While it is possible to reach the property with a 2x4 vehicle equipped with a diff lock, we don’t recommend it due to the road conditions.
For your travel & customs
Passports (and Unabridged Birth certificates for kids if applicable for South African border crossing requirements)
Vehicle registration papers and/or Letter from the bank allowing you to take the vehicle out of RSA (if applicable)
Letter from your insurance for your own benefit to cover you out of country - if applicable.
Cash for 3rd party insurance at the border

Items you must bring with:
Clothes & costumes
Sun protection – suntan lotion, hats, etc.
Beach towels
Toiletries, soap, shampoo, etc.
Mosquito / insect repellent
Basic family medicine kit (plasters, paracetamol/aspirin, etc.)
Drinking water - tap water not drinkable
All food & drinks
Cash (RSA Rands and/or Mozambique Meticals) – both accepted locally
Additional items you could bring with (if you like - not mandatory):
Beach kit (bucket, spade, ball, etc.)
Beach chairs & umbrella/gazebo
Mask & snorkel
Torch
Camera & video camera
Maps / GPS
Sports gear (scuba equipment, kayak, surf board, wave board, etc.)
